I had a new flexpipe section welded in on my 2002 Jetta 1.8T by a shop in waterloo...
Held for a few years... I replaced it around 2013 with a cat back exhaust from some place online in the Toronto area...
When I removed my flexpipe in 2013, the inner flex portion was detached from the outer portion, causing a restriction of sorts to my untrained eye. I can't remember the exact reason why I changed out the exhaust.... maybe it was a failed cat?
